James Haywood Williams Jr., "Jimmy", 66, passed away unexpectedly November 11, 2018. He was born on March 16, 1952 in New York City, New York to James Haywood Williams and Nellie (Bush) Williams. After graduating from Weequahic High School (Newark, New Jersey) in 1970, he attended Middlebury College and graduated with a Bachelor of Science in American History in 1974.
Jimmy was proud of his 43 years of service as a college administrator, advocating for young people of color at elite colleges and universities. He served as an Admission Officer, Counselor, and Dean at Brown University (Rhode Island), Davidson College (North Carolina), Middlebury College (Vermont), Antioch College (Ohio), St. Lawrence University (New York), and The College of Wooster (Ohio), before retiring from Wittenberg University (Ohio) as the Senior Associate Dean of Admission on July 31, 2018.
